How Steel Shapes the Backbone of Modern Construction
Steel remains a foundation of the construction sector due to its high strength-to-weight ratio, design flexibility and reliability under load. Fabricators produce beams, columns, trusses, staircases and architectural elements that help create strong structural frameworks. These components are often manufactured off-site, allowing faster installation, greater accuracy and reduced downtime on construction projects. Custom fabrication ensures each element meets engineering specifications, providing both structural confidence and visual consistency. Steel’s adaptability also supports modern architectural design, where clean lines and open spans are often required. Across large commercial developments and smaller projects, fabricated steel allows builders to work efficiently and maintain strict quality standards.
- Structural beams and columns tailored to engineered specifications.
- Stairs, walkways and architectural steel elements for interiors and exteriors.
- Pre-fabricated components that speed up site installation.
Precision Steel Fabrication for Agricultural Machinery and Infrastructure
Agriculture relies heavily on fabricated steel due to its resilience to weather, impact, and daily wear. Farmers require components that can withstand exposure to the elements, demanding workloads, and unpredictable environments. Fabricators create machinery frames, feed systems, fencing, gates, sheds, storage structures and equipment parts that stay reliable under pressure. Galvanised and treated finishes help protect steel against corrosion, improving longevity. Precise welding and cutting techniques ensure every part fits the machinery or structure it is designed for. Why Transport and Heavy Vehicles Depend on Custom Steel Work
Transport operators rely on strong, durable and safe components, especially when moving heavy loads or operating in harsh conditions. Fabricated steel is used for trailers, truck bodies, ramps, guards, toolboxes, load-bearing structures and protective assemblies. These parts must handle vibration, impact, shifting loads and long-distance travel without failure. Custom fabrication enables operators to modify or reinforce equipment to suit specific tasks, routes, or payloads. Accurate welding and cutting ensure each component fits perfectly, reducing wear on vehicles and improving safety. Whether it's replacing a cracked bracket or building a custom trailer body, steel provides the reliability transport businesses need.
- Trailer frames, ramps and load-rated platforms.
- Toolboxes, barriers and protective guards for heavy vehicles.
- Reinforced components designed for high-use applications.
Steel Solutions That Support Commercial and Industrial Projects
Commercial and industrial facilities benefit from custom steel because no two work environments are the same. Warehouses, retail buildings, manufacturing plants and specialist facilities often require tailored solutions for safety, accessibility and efficiency. Fabricators produce handrails, safety barriers, platforms, mezzanine floors, storage racking, frames and fit-out elements to meet site-specific requirements. Every component must satisfy engineering, compliance and building code expectations, which is why precision fabrication is so important. In commercial settings, steel also contributes to architectural features such as screens, balustrades and decorative elements that enhance the overall design while remaining durable.
- Safety rails, barriers and site-access structures.
- Platforms, walkways and industrial frames.
- Fit-out elements customised for commercial spaces.
Tailored Steel Components for Infrastructure and Civil Works
Steel plays a crucial role in civil engineering due to its load capacity, adaptability and long-term performance. Infrastructure projects require components that can withstand weather extremes, public use and heavy service demands. Fabricators supply parts for bridges, drainage systems, retaining structures, pedestrian accessways and public-use facilities. These projects depend on precisely engineered steel that meets strict compliance requirements. Accurate fabrication ensures each piece integrates seamlessly with the broader civil structure, supporting project longevity and safety. Civil works often involve custom specifications, where the fabricator must tailor designs to fit unique site conditions or engineering constraints.
- Bridge components and structural supports.
- Drainage frames, grates and culvert structures.
- Custom load-rated assemblies for public infrastructure.
Custom Steel Fabrication for Mining and Heavy Industry Demands
Mining environments are harsh and demanding, requiring steel components that withstand abrasion, vibration, heat and heavy mechanical stress. Fabricators supply platforms, guards, brackets, structural reinforcements, machinery housing and safety systems designed for long-term performance. Specialised welding and cutting techniques are used to meet the strict requirements of mining sites, including precision tolerances and enhanced durability. Many components are produced as custom one-offs to meet unique site demands. High-wear applications often require thicker steel, reinforcements or specialist coatings to improve lifespan, helping operations maintain productivity and reduce downtime caused by equipment failures.
- Platforms, walkways and equipment guarding.
- Reinforced components for machinery and conveyors.
- Wear-resistant steel assemblies for heavy-duty environments.

The Role of Advanced Fabrication Techniques in Modern Steel Projects
Modern fabrication relies on advanced tools and technology to achieve high accuracy, repeatability and quality. Techniques such as CNC cutting, laser cutting, plasma profiling, forming, bending and precision welding allow fabricators to produce complex components with minimal deviation. These capabilities support industries that require consistency, such as transport, construction and manufacturing. Advanced methods also reduce material waste and improve turnaround times, making steel fabrication more efficient. When people ask what is steel fabrication, these evolving technologies form a major part of the answer, showing how the industry continues to modernise and deliver higher-quality outcomes.
- CNC cutting for precise, repeatable shapes.
- MIG and TIG welding for strong, clean joints.
- Forming and bending for customised structural components.
